How fast can you drive without getting fined?

The Administrative Adjudication of Road Traffic Offences (Aarto) driving laws offer South African motorists a degree of grace regarding speed limits.

This consists of a tolerance of around 10km/h, which is intended to account for different speedometer calibrations.

However, it does not extend to average speed-over-distance traps.

Speed above limit (km/h)FinePenalty points
Urban 60km/h zones
11 to 12R4001
13 to 14R6001
15 to 16R8002
17 to 18R10002
19 to 20R14002
21 to 22R18003
23 to 24R22003
25 to 26R26003
27 to 28R30004
29 to 30R32005
30+Arrest6
Rural 100km/h zones
11 to 12R4001
13 to 14R6001
15 to 16R8002
17 to 18R10002
19 to 20R12002
21 to 22R14002
23 to 24R16002
25 to 26R18003
27 to 28R20003
29 to 30R22004
31 to 32R24004
33 to 34R26004
35 to 36R28005
37 to 38R30005
39 to 40R32005
40+Arrest6
Freeway 120km/h zones
11 to 12R4001
13 to 14R6001
15 to 16R8002
17 to 18R10002
19 to 20R12002
21 to 22R14002
23 to 24R16002
25 to 26R18003
27 to 28R20003
29 to 30R22004
31 to 32R24004
33 to 34R26004
35 to 36R28005
37 to 38R30005
39 to 40R32005
40+Arrest6
